METHOD, FIRST DEVICE, FIRST SERVER, SECOND SERVER AND SYSTEM FOR ACCESSING A PRIVATE KEY

The invention relates to a method 20 for accessing a private key.The method comprises:- storing, by a first device 12, the private key and an associated public key;- generating 22 an access token;- sending 24 to a second device 14, the access token;- sending 28, to a first server 16, an address rela...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: DELSUC, Julien, LEROY, Pascal
Format: Patent
Sprache:eng ; fre ; ger
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:The invention relates to a method 20 for accessing a private key.The method comprises:- storing, by a first device 12, the private key and an associated public key;- generating 22 an access token;- sending 24 to a second device 14, the access token;- sending 28, to a first server 16, an address relating to a decentralized identifier and the access token;- sending 29, by the first server, to a ledger 112, a request for getting a decentralized identifier along with the decentralized identifier address;- sending 212, to the first server, the decentralized identifier including the public key;- generating 214 a challenge;- encrypting 216 the challenge;- sending 218, through a second server 18, to the first device, the encrypted challenge and the access token, an address relating to the second server being identified by using the decentralized identifier;- verifying 224 whether the received access token is or is not the generated access token;- decrypting 226, only in the affirmative, by using the private key, the encrypted challenge;- sending 228, to the first server, the challenge;- verifying 230, whether the received challenge is or is not the generated challenge; and- attesting 232, only in the affirmative, that the decentralized identifier includes data that belongs to a user.The invention also relates to corresponding first device, first and second server and system.